Small Watershed Runoff Generation Model

Abstract
A small Watershed Runoff Generation Model (SWARGEM) was developed for a square grid-wise discretised watershed to consider the spatial variation of the morphological, soil and landuse features. Grid-wise water budgeting was done and the excess was routed to the outlet. This procedure was followed for the entire watershed and up to the desired duration of the Direct Runoff Hydrograph. Manning's equation was used for flow routing. The model was developed for the Banha watershed, near the Hazaribagh town in Bihar, in the Upper Damodar Valley and was validated for 35 storm events. Wilcoxon matched-pair signed-rank test revealed no significant difference between the model-predicted and the observed runoff at 0.05 size of type I error.
